A very fine, very heavy London pair-cased quarter repeating pocket watch

specific features
Case
Outer and inner case - 18 K gold, engraved and open-worked rim, case maker's punch mark "WW", movement protection cap.
Dial
Enamel, off-white.
Movement
Fine full plate movement, richly engraved, chain/fusee, 2 hammers, cylinder escapement with polished gold cylinder wheel, three-arm steel balance.
Case no.13724
Diam.55 mm
Circa1814
Ctry.England
Wt.186 g
John Jackson Jr. worked in Bridgewater Square, London. In 1810 he was free from the Clockmakers' Company and became Master in 1822 or 1826.
